Scottish Contemporary Artist: Alma Wolfson Painting: Port Banantyne
'Port Banantyne stretches along the south shore of Kames Bay on the eastern side of Alma Wolfson's Read more
beloved Isle of Bute. Wolfson has chosen a viewpoint for her painting that shows the headland with tightly packed fishermen's cottages and the view across the water to the beach at Ettrick Bay with the wreck of an abandoned fishing boat.
A Scottish colourist in the tradition of Cadell, Fergusson, Hunter and Peploe Alma Wolfson sees Landscape in strong definite colours and these appear regularly in her contemporary art. In 'Port Banantyne the colours used are strong and dark. Clouds seem to be moving in and the water of the Bay darkens.
Alma Wolfson contemporary paintings can be found in the art collections of: Scottish Arts Council and Bank of Scotland. Wolfson paintings are also in many private Scottish art collections as well as International art collections.
